Biosphere: Man With A Movie Camera from Geir Jenssen / Biosphere
In 1996 Norwegian composer Geir Jenssen (“aka Biosphere”) was commissioned by the Tromsø International Film Festival (TIFF) to write a new soundtrack for the movie, using the director’s written instructions for the original accompanying piano player. Jenssen wrote half of the soundtrack, turning the other half to Per Martinsen (aka Mental Overdrive). It was used for the Norwegian version, “Mannen med filmkameraet”, at the 1996 TIFF. The scored movie was not available after the festival. The soundtrack was released in 2001. This edit of the film contains only the parts written by Biosphere.

In Cut Piece, the powdered up Yoko Ono knelt down in a traditional Japanese position, seemingly indifferent as members of the audience are invited to cut off her clothes with a pair of scissors. This was first performed in May 1964 in Kyoto.
